2021 FIBA Under-19 Women's Basketball World Cup Basketball tournament in Hungary
International basketball competition
The 2021 FIBA Under-19 Women's Basketball World Cup (Hungarian : 2021-es FIBA 19 év alatti kosárlabda-világbajnokság ) was a tournament organised by FIBA for women's youth national teams aged 19 years old and below. The tournament was hosted in Debrecen , Hungary from 7 to 15 August 2021.[ 1] [ 2]
The United States won their ninth title by defeating Australia in the final.[ 3] Hungary won their first ever medals after a win over Mali.[ 4]
